  • Abstract
    A highly sensitive assay for alkaline phosphatase (ALP) was developed using phenacyl phosphate as a substrate for chemiluminescent assays. This substrate is applied to two types of immunological assays based on ALP labelling, an assay for human chorionic gonadotrophin (hCG) in urine by a two-site immunometric assay and an assay for human prostatic acid phosphatase (PAP) adsorbed on a solid phase by an antibody. The results of the validation on these assays were good and detection limits were 15–40 times better than for conventional assays, viz. 6.25 × 10−6 IU for hCG and 1.25 × 10−18 mol PAP.
